Abstract:
An absolute scale configuration is provided for use in a position encoder which includes a readhead and a scale. The absolute scale configuration includes a plurality of scale loops distributed along a measuring axis to provide a position dependent signal that varies depending on a relative position between the scale loops and the readhead. At least some of the scale loops are coupled to respective impedance modulating circuits connected to receive energy from current induced in the scale loop and to provide a unique coded modulation of the scale loop impedance during a code signal generating state. The unique coded modulations as sensed by the readhead are indicative of a coarse resolution absolute position, which may be utilized in combination with the position dependent signal to determine an absolute position with a high resolution.
